Garage slab installation involves preparing and pouring a concrete foundation that serves as the base for a garage or carport. This process typically includes excavation, grading, and ensuring proper drainage to create a level surface capable of supporting vehicles and storage needs. Skilled service providers use quality materials and techniques to ensure the slab is durable, level, and properly reinforced to withstand daily use and environmental factors. Proper installation is essential for creating a stable foundation that can last for years with minimal issues.
This service is especially valuable for addressing common problems such as uneven or cracked garage floors, which can lead to safety hazards and difficulty parking or moving items. A new or properly repaired garage slab can also help prevent water intrusion, which can cause further structural damage or mold growth. Homeowners who notice signs of shifting, cracking, or sinking in their current garage floors may find that a professional garage slab installation offers a reliable solution to restore safety and functionality.

The overview below groups typical Garage Slab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Geneva,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or garage slab repairs in Geneva, IL often range from $250 to $600. Many routine patching or crack filling projects fall within this middle band, depending on the extent of damage.
Partial Replacement - Replacing a section of the garage slab usually costs between $1,200 and $3,000. Larger, more involved projects can reach $4,000 or more, but most local contractors handle these within the mid-range.
Full Garage Slab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of a garage slab generally falls between $4,000 and $8,000. Larger, more complex jobs, especially with additional site work, can exceed $10,000, though fewer projects reach this tier.
Factors Affecting Costs - Actual prices can vary based on slab size, accessibility, and project complexity. Local service providers can offer estimates tailored to specific garage conditions and project scope.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in garage slab installation? Garage slab installation typically includes site preparation, grading, and pouring concrete to create a durable, level surface suitable for parking and storage.
Are there different types of garage slabs available? Yes, options may include standard concrete slabs, reinforced slabs with rebar or wire mesh, and insulated slabs depending on the project's needs.
How do local contractors prepare the site for slab installation? Contractors usually clear debris, excavate the area, and set a proper base to ensure stability and proper drainage for the slab.
What factors should be considered when choosing a garage slab? Factors include the size of the garage, load-bearing requirements, soil conditions, and any specific use cases for the space.
How do local service providers ensure the quality of garage slab installation? They follow industry best practices, use quality materials, and ensure proper curing to achieve a long-lasting, stable surface.
